Powelligator 04-08-2014 12:31 PM

The Super Duties with the 6.2 are all carried over into 2015 MY with no changes save for two new exterior colors, they also drop a couple of colors (Kodiak Brown and Sterling Gray) from last year, and the King Ranch gets a slightly different baby puke leather color. The 2014 F-350 got a slight suspension tweak compared to the 2013, no mechanical changes planned for 2015.

In an interesting angle of the numbers game, the 2014 model year was shortened by three months so in the long run there will be fewer 2014's available.

To the OP


As far as power the 6.2 in the SD does have a different cam than the Raptor 6.2 which results in slightly less power.
